WebWhile most moms make plenty of milk, some do have low milk supply. This might happen if you: Limit your baby's breastfeeding sessions. Remember, the more you feed on demand, the more milk you make. Give your baby infant formula instead of breastfeeding. Introduce solid foods before baby is 4-6 months old. WebApr 24, 2024 · Seafood. Fish is an excellent source of protein and provides many essential nutrients, such as omega-3 fatty acids. However, seafood might be one of the foods to avoid when breastfeeding. Almost all seafood contains trace amounts of mercury.
